LuxCoreRender features and specs

  • Realism
    LuxCoreRender uses unbiased rendering techniques that simulate the physics of light accurately, producing highly realistic images.
  • Open Source
    LuxCoreRender is open-source software, meaning users can modify, distribute, and use it freely. This also encourages community contributions and improvements.
  • Cross-Platform
    The renderer supports multiple operating systems including Windows, MacOS, and Linux, making it accessible to a wide range of users.
  • Advanced Materials
    LuxCoreRender offers a comprehensive library of advanced materials, which helps in achieving high-quality textures and finishes.
  • Extensive Features
    The renderer includes advanced features such as bidirectional path tracing, photon mapping, and spectral rendering, enabling high-performance and highly detailed renders.
  • Community Support
    A strong, active community around LuxCoreRender provides ample resources such as tutorials, forums, and user forums to help new users get started and experienced users find solutions to problems.

Possible disadvantages of LuxCoreRender

  • Complexity
    The advanced features and settings might be overwhelming for beginners, requiring a steep learning curve to master the software.
  • Performance
    While it produces high-quality renders, LuxCoreRender can be slower compared to some other rendering engines, particularly for complex scenes.
  • Hardware Requirements
    To fully leverage its capabilities, LuxCoreRender may require powerful hardware, including high-end GPUs, which might be a drawback for users with limited resources.
  • Limited Integration
    Compared to some proprietary renderers, LuxCoreRender may have limited integration with certain 3D modeling software, making it less convenient for users relying on those applications.
  • Support and Documentation
    Despite the active community, official documentation and direct support channels are not as comprehensive or immediate compared to some commercial renderers.

LuxCoreRender Reviews

10 Best KeyShot Alternatives For Rendering 3D Models
LuxCoreRender has various rendering algorithms. Depending on the type of scene and whether you are rendering a single image or animation, you should choose the right algorithm to cope with rendering quicker. The program uses path or light tracking with different caching systems for more accurate results. What I like most of all is that LuxCoreRender supports true motion blur...
Source: fixthephoto.com
10 Best Rendering Software by Price: Render Within Your Budget
LuxCoreRender is an open source-licensed, ray tracing rendering software tool that utilizes complex processes like subsurface scattering, volumetrics, and physically based materials to mimic the flow of natural light in physically accurate space (this type of rendering is called Physically Based Rendering, or PBR), making for convincing photorealistic final images.
Source: renderpool.net

  • Spectral Ray Tracing
    A great spectral ray tracing engine is LuxRender : https://luxcorerender.org/ Beyond the effects shown here, there are other benefits to spectral rendering - if done using light tracing, it allows you to change color, spectrum and intensity of light sources after the fact. It also makes indirect lighting much more accurate in many scenes. - Source: Hacker News / over 2 years ago
